行内元素与块状元素

1、宽度和高度

  • 行内元素: 一般的行内元素的宽和高都由内容撑起,设置宽高不起作用。不过 img标签虽然属于行内元素,但可以设置宽高。
  • 块状元素: 所有的块状元素都可以设置宽度和高度,默认高度为内容的高度,默认宽度为父元素的100%

2、外边距margin

  • 行内元素: 设置上下margin没有效果,左右有效果,两个紧邻的行内元素设置margin,中间的距离为margin值之和。
  • 行内块:margin和padding都起作用,两个紧邻的行内块设置margin,中间的距离为margin值之和。
  • 块状元素:margin和padding都起作用,两个紧邻的块状元素设置margin,中间的距离取最大值。
  • 嵌套元素:两个嵌套的元素,子元素设置margin,是相对于父元素的,若父元素还设置了padding,则距离为子元素margin和父元素padding之和。

3、内边距padding

  • 行内元素: 设置左、右、下 padding有效果,padding-top没有效果,padding-bottom 虽然有效果,但不起作用,对后面布局没有影响。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值